How Do I Find the ASUS RT-AC750 Login IP Address?

The default IP address for the ASUS RT-AC750 is 192.168.1.1, and this is the most common gateway address used by ASUS routers. However, if this address doesn't work, your network might be configured with a different IP. You can find your router's current IP address using your computer's command prompt or terminal. On Windows, open the Command Prompt by searching for cmd. Type ipconfig and press Enter. Look for the "Default Gateway" listed under your active network connection (Ethernet or Wi-Fi). On macOS or Linux, open the Terminal and type ip route | grep default or netstat -nr | grep default. The IP address shown as the default route is your router's IP address.

How Do I Reset the ASUS RT-AC750 Router Password Without Logging In?

You can reset the ASUS RT-AC750 to factory defaults without knowing the current password by using the hardware reset button. This process will restore all settings to their original state, including the default login credentials.
  1. Locate the Reset Button: Find the small, recessed reset button, usually located on the back or bottom of the router. You might need a paperclip or a small pointed object to press it.
  2. Power On the Router: Ensure the router is powered on and connected to its power adapter.
  3. Press and Hold: With the router powered on, press and hold the reset button for approximately 10 seconds.
  4. Release Button: Release the button. The router will restart with its factory default settings.
  5. Reconfigure: After the router reboots, you can access its admin panel using the default IP address, username, and password (192.168.1.1, admin, admin). You will need to reconfigure your Wi-Fi network name (SSID), password, and any other custom settings. This is the most effective method for a reset router password without login access.

Why Can't I Log In to My ASUS RT-AC750 Router?

There are several common reasons why you might be unable to log in to your ASUS RT-AC750 router. The most frequent causes include using an incorrect IP address, entering the wrong username or password, issues with your browser, or network connectivity problems. If 192.168.1.1 is not working, try other common ASUS IP addresses like 192.168.50.1 or router.asus.com. Ensure you are using the correct default username admin and password admin. If you or someone else previously changed these credentials, you will need to perform a factory reset. Clearing your browser's cache and cookies, or trying a different browser, can resolve temporary glitches. Finally, confirm that your device is properly connected to the router's network, either via a stable wired connection or a working Wi-Fi signal.

How Do I Secure My ASUS RT-AC750 Router After Login?

Securing your ASUS RT-AC750 router is critical to protecting your home network from unauthorized access and cyber threats. After successfully logging in to the admin panel, prioritize the following security measures: * Change Default Password: Immediately change the default admin password to a strong, unique password. A strong password should be at least 12 characters long and include a mix of uppercase and lowercase letters, numbers, and symbols. * Update Firmware: Regularly check for and install firmware updates from the ASUS support website. Firmware updates often include critical security patches that protect against known vulnerabilities. * Enable WPA3/WPA2 Encryption: Ensure your Wi-Fi network uses WPA3 or WPA2 encryption for the strongest security. Avoid older WEP encryption, which is highly insecure. * Disable WPS (Wi-Fi Protected Setup): While convenient, WPS can be a security risk. Disable it in the router settings if you are not actively using it. * Change Default SSID: Consider changing the default Wi-Fi network name (SSID) to something that doesn't easily identify your router as an ASUS RT-AC750. * Enable Guest Network: If your router supports it, set up a separate guest network for visitors. This keeps guest devices isolated from your main network. * Disable Remote Management: Unless you specifically need to access your router's settings from outside your home network, disable remote management to prevent external access.
